Adds Priority Plus pattern to core Navigation block. Moves overflow items into responsive "More" dropdown as the users viewport narrows.
Priority Nav extends the core WordPress Navigation block as a variation, implementing the Priority Plus design pattern. It displays the most important navigation items in the main menu bar and automatically moves overflow items into a «More» dropdown menu (default label: «Browse») when horizontal space is limited.
Key Features:
- Automatic Overflow Detection: Continuously monitors available space and adjusts navigation visibility
- Responsive by Design: Adapts to any screen size or container width
- Customizable Styling: Per-block dropdown menu styling via inspector controls, using CSS custom properties
- Customizable Labels: Change the «More» button text and icon
- Seamless Integration: Works beautifully with WordPress themes
- Performance Optimized: Uses ResizeObserver for efficient layout calculations
- Accessible: Keyboard navigation and screen reader friendly
